In what has been seen as a sudden flurry of activity by GW with the release of new AoS Generals handbook, BloodBowl, Necromunda and other exciting activities like the Devir Licenses Games Workshop Characters for Wacky Racing Game:  'Gretchinz’ is the second surprise with regards licensing. As GW has just announced a licensing deal with Ninja Division to develop an Interactive Card Game ‘Doom Seeker’ set against the popular background of the Warhammer Fantasy Old World background.

Set in the 'Warhammer Fantasy' Old World the game is rumoured to be a Card Game "Current name of Doom Seeker" where the players take the role of a Dwarven Slayer (Think Gotrex Troll Slayer series by William King, Not Buffy Vampire Slayer .Ed) the aim is to die with the most Glory and glorious way. Where everyone is out to fight and slay the biggest and most terrifying monsters, with the one who dies with the most glory winning. 

Everything one has heard suggests that this will be a group based game should prove both a fun game and visual feast as its looking to be overseen by Ninja Division's Co Owner and it's Creative Director John Cadice. So for those worried about the look and style should be reassured.
 However, with GW’s tendency towards protecting its core product it is very unlikely (to impossible) that we will see Chibi Dwarf Slayers unless they go with a  Kickstarter or release exclusive model.

This will be a self-contained game and according to rumours going to contain everything needed to play. Inc, Game cards, dice and tokens (Probably thick  Card stock,) and a retail price of around £22 to £27.

Release date is expected Mid Spring 2018
